Historic Center, Dubrovnik
Stroll through the city center, rich in history and cultural relics, and enjoy the many landmarks dotting the ancient streets.
-
City Walls, Dubrovnik
Trace the city's medieval fortifications in their circuit around the Old Town, enjoying incredible views and nearby landmarks.
-
Fort Lovrijenac, Dubrovnik
Perched on a cliff jutting into the Adriatic Sea, this beautiful 11C stronghold serves as a theater during the annual Dubrovnik Festival.
-
Onofrio's Fountains, Dubrovnik
Great for people-watching, this 15C ornate fountain once supplied water to the entire city and now serves a nice piece of local history.
-
Mali Ston
Famed for its delicious oysters, this village features 15C fortifications that can be explored and boasts a lively small-town ambiance.
-
Lopud Island
Hike through the island and its lush scenery, dive or kayak along its shores, laze about on the beach, or explore Croatian cuisine.

Historic Center, Split
Get to know this amazing town center, rich with history, archaeological remnants, and a well-developed coffeehouse culture.
-
Diocletian's Palace, Split
This enormous 4C palace was the retirement home of the famed Roman Emperor, Diocletian, and now comprises most of Split's center.
-
Cathedral of St. Domnius, Split
Founded in the 4C, this cathedral boasts Romanesque architecture and features an impressive collection of religious relics.
-
Veli Varos, Split
A part of the town located outside of the city walls, featuring beautiful old buildings and amazing views over the area.

Historic Center, Hvar
Stroll through this busy town center, home to beautiful medieval architecture, great seafood eateries, and quaint little shops.
-
Spanish Fortress, Hvar
Overlooking the city and affording spectacular views of the harbor, this 16C fortress is well worth the hike up the hill.
-
Franciscan Monastery, Hvar
This 15C monastery overlooks a lush expanse of the Adriatic Sea, hosting a museum rich with historic relics and fine artwork.
-
Venetian Loggia, Hvar
Boasting remarkable Renaissance architecture and a fine 19C clock tower, this 16C palace is the cultural heart of historic Hvar.
